You need to just monitor the right mib through an SNMP job. Interface
load reflects more of a router concept than a hub concept. Routers have
interfaces, hubs have ports. You could also get the interface load
on a per-port basis, but these mibs are typically vendor specific and
not standardized. I'm afraid we don't have any UB hubs here, so I wouldn't
be able to give you a specific direction to take in searching for the
MIB data that you need.
